Rank the following items according to their size (diameter) from left to right, from largest to smallest.- the universe- the loc

al supercluster- the Local Group- the Milky Way Galaxy- our solar system- the Sun- Jupiter- Earth
Social Studies
1 answer:
vlada-n [284]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

the universe, the local supercluster, the Local Group, the Milky Way Galaxy, our solar system, the Sun, Jupiter, Earth.

Explanation: The UNIVERSE is the Largest as everything and all the other options are contained in it.

The LOCAL SUPER CLUSTER is the second largest with about 10million light years across board.containing about 50 galaxies.

The LOCAL GROUP is the Galaxy group that also includes the milky-way.

The MILKY-WAY GALAXY is contains the Sun and a star and all other planets around it.

Our SOLAR SYSTEM is used to describe the SUN and all other planetary bodies that orbits it.

The SUN is the biggest part of the solar system which emits radiation.

JUPITER is 87000miles in diameter and less in size when compared to the sun.

The EARTH is the smallest of all the options and the only one known to Have living things in it.

Determine the point estimate of the population proportion.
marin [14]

Answer:

p′ = x / n where x represents the number of successes and n represents the sample size. The variable p′ is the sample proportion and serves as the point estimate for the true population proportion.
